Replacement heads for LP Aspire

PostPosted: Sat Oct 16, 2010 1:26 pm
by wetwonder
///////Hi,

I bought a used set of LP Aspire, conga and tumba, made in 2002. They have Aspire heads (LP Aspire printed on the top side center). I don't know if these are original, but my guess is that they are.

Can someone recommend upgrade heads? I am a learning beginner, and realize the Aspires are a learning set, yet I'm serious about improving skills and equipment when the chance arises. So any specific info on heads, types, makes, where to buy, or just webpages that goes over heads in the context of the Aspires - would be very great.

My advice is to use "real" natural skins as much as possible.

Try to find a supplier and mount it yourself. The quality is very often much better than the products you'll find in shops.
